  3. Tested Mistral's Ministral 3 14B on my home rig — and it has opinions.
    Typo-corrected me on first contact. Just sass, straight out of the box.
    Performance? Solid 48 t/s, 10GB VRAM, 98% GPU utilization.
    Oh, and it can see now. OCR + image recognition.
    It's now my daily driver.

  4. Tested Qwen2.5 Coder 14B on my Linux server. Same code, same prompt I used on DeepSeek R1 last week. 12 seconds. Consistent across 3 runs. Zero drama. It cleaned up the code nicely and didn't go insane.
    Two models + same task = completely different personalities.
    Now I understand why many devs use Qwen Coder as their tool of choice.
